Gerald, written by Lauren Brady and Edward Macdonald proves itself as a comedic juggernaut, Following the slapstick duo of Gill and Bill, the audience is put through a series of absurd scientific tests as the two aliens attempt to determine the fate of the human race. Jam packed with dedicated performances, unmatched chemistry and an unexpected splash zone, Gerald creates a world that is as absurd as it is carefully constructed.
Lauren Brady and Edward Macdonald redefine what actor chemistry can look like. Through choreography, rhythmic speaking, physicality, and consistently precise comedic timing, the two work together flawlessly, what makes their dynamics specifically impressive is how intentionally disconnected their characters appear. Gill and Bill behave as though they are unaware of each other, but every pause, interruption and reaction feel perfectly synchronized, this creates an interesting contradiction that becomes the show's driving force, and its biggest comedic strength.
With splashes of pale whites and blues, the visual design further establishes the show's wacky and unconventional approach to aliens and science fiction. The set and props don't just provide a backdrop for the actors on stage, they are active parts of the performance, often being used to push the story. The design embraces the ridiculousness of the premise while remaining committed to its world.
In the end, Gerald was able to create an absurdly comedic show, when it understood that absurdity works best when taken seriously, it was at its strongest. The result is a comedy that draws its audience in with interactive tests and games, making the audience feel like part of the performance.
